Where AI Adds Real Value in Unity Development

AI is powerful in:

  • Code assistance
  • Content generation
  • Asset ideation
  • Dialogue generation
  • Marketing copy
  • Data balancing

AI is weak in:

  • Core game design vision
  • System architecture decisions
  • Player psychology intuition
  • Long-term economy design

Use AI as an assistant — not a decision-maker.


1️⃣ AI for Coding in Unity

AI tools can:

  • Generate boilerplate C#
  • Refactor code
  • Debug errors
  • Explain stack traces
  • Suggest optimization

Example use case:

Instead of writing object pooling from scratch, you can prompt:

“Create a Unity object pooling system optimized for mobile.”

Then refine manually.

Important: Always review AI-generated code. Never paste blindly.

5️⃣ AI for Economy Simulation

One underrated use:

Ask AI to simulate:

  • Inflation scenarios
  • Reward curve balance
  • Token emission projections
  • Upgrade cost growth

You can test:

“What happens if reward rate increases 15% per tier?”

AI gives quick modeling logic.

Still validate with real data.

Where Developers Go Wrong With AI

Common mistakes:

  • Blind copy-pasting code
  • Over-relying on generated art
  • Skipping architecture planning
  • Publishing low-quality AI content
  • Ignoring performance validation

AI is multiplier.

If your base skill is weak, AI multiplies weakness.

If strong, AI multiplies productivity.
